Summary
A vulnerability in Google Chrome prior to version 56.0.2924.76 for Linux, Windows, and Mac, as well as version 56.0.2924.87 for Android, exists due to improper handling of object owner relationships. This flaw enables remote attackers to exploit crafted HTML pages to inject arbitrary scripts or HTML into the browser, potentially compromising user security and privacy.
